TV.PHARM Pharmaceutical Joint Stock Company, formerly Tra Vinh Pharmaceutical and Medical Equipment Company, was set up in 1992. After more than 22 years of development, TV.PHARM has made constant progress in all aspects of operations. The current registered capital of TV.PHARM is VND100.8 billion and the workforce is constituted by 605 employees. In 2014, the company raked in VND415.3 billion of revenue and made a profit before tax of VND44.1 billion. The average monthly income of an employee was VND5.918 million last year.
 
The company is running a Non-Beta Lactam pharmaceutical production factory with an annual output capacity of 1.020 million pills and million sachets; a GMP/WHO-standard Beta - Lactam antibiotics production factory furnished with modern equipment and advanced technologies imported from European countries, the US and South Korea, capable of turning out 140 million tablets, 10 million bottles and 5 million sachets a year; and a dietary foods factory, operational in 2014, capable of churning out 100 million pills a year.
 
All pharmaceutical factories of TV.PHARM meet GMP-WHO, GLP and GSP standards certified by the Vietnam Drug Administration. The company’s quality management system, ISO 9001:2008, was certified by the UK-based certification agency BVQI. Currently, more than 300 products of the company are certified by the Vietnam Drug Administration under the Ministry of Health for of drugs in the country.
 
TV.PHARM’s products are accepted, trusted and used by hospitals and health centres throughout the country. The company now has nine distribution branches in Hanoi, Da Nang, Khanh Hoa, Dak Lak, Dong Nai, Ho Chi Minh City, An Giang, Can Tho and Tra Vinh and nearly 10,000 drug stores nationwide. TV.PHARM also exports its products to ASEAN countries and Africa, earning over US$110,000 in 2014.
